Trends such as the massive growth in availability of air travel and air freight are among those which have led to aviation becoming one of the fastest growing emitters of greenhouse gases. Presenting the science of the environmental issues, this book covers drivers and trends of growth, socio-economics and politics, as well as mitigation options.
